java怎么判断输入了几行数据

2025-12-16 09:10:54
div布局和table布局对SEO的影响 摘要: Java中,如何有效地判断输入了几行数据是一个常见问题。在实际编程过程中,处理用户输入时,我们需要知道数据的行数以便于进行进一步的数据分析和处理。以下,我将分点详细介绍几种方法来判断Java中输入了...

java怎么判断输入了几行数据

Java中,如何有效地判断输入了几行数据是一个常见问题。在实际编程过程中,处理用户输入时,我们需要知道数据的行数以便于进行进一步的数据分析和处理。以下,我将分点详细介绍几种方法来判断Java中输入了几行数据。

一、使用BufferedReader读取输入

1.创建一个BufferedReader对象来读取标准输入流。

2.读取输入流中的每一行,同时计数器加一。

3.当遇到文件(EOF)时,结束读取。

4.输出计数器的值,即为输入的行数。

二、使用Scanner类进行行数统计

1.创建一个Scanner对象,并将System.in作为参数传入。

2.使用nextLine()方法逐行读取输入。

3.使用一个变量来统计行数,每读取一行,变量加一。

4.读取完所有输入后,输出统计的行数。

三、使用Scanner类配合ArrayList存储行

1.创建一个Scanner对象,并将System.in作为参数传入。

2.创建一个ArrayList来存储输入的行。

3.使用while循环和nextLine()方法逐行读取输入,并将读取到的行添加到ArrayList中。

4.输出ArrayList的大小,即为输入的行数。

四、使用PrintWriter控制输出格式

1.创建一个PrintWriter对象,并将System.out作为参数传入。

2.使用print()和println()方法分别输出数据。

3.每输出一行数据后,在控制台输出换行符。

4.在输出完所有数据后,输出总行数。

通过以上几种方法,我们可以根据实际需求选择合适的方式来判断Java中输入了几行数据。在实际编程过程中,我们需要根据实际情况灵活运用这些方法,以达到最佳效果。

在Java中,我们可以通过使用BufferedReader、Scanner类或者PrintWriter等类来实现输入行数的统计。掌握这些方法,有助于我们更好地处理用户输入,为后续的数据分析和处理打下坚实基础。希望**能够帮助到有需要的朋友,祝大家在编程的道路上越走越远。

文章版权及转载声明

本文地址: http://www.kazuhiromimori.com/jiedu/artbcf112d.html 发布于 2025-12-16 09:10:54
文章转载或复制请以 超链接形式 并注明出处 三森网